Mariana Bracetti, also referred to as Brazo de Oro , was the sister-in-law of revolution chief Manuel Rojas and actively participated within the revolt. Bracetti knitted the primary Puerto Rican flag, the Lares Revolutionary Flag. The flag was proclaimed the nationwide click to investigate flag of the “Republic of Puerto Rico” by Francisco Ramírez Medina, who was sworn in as Puerto Rico’s first president, and placed on the high altar of the Catholic Church of Lares. Upon the failure of the revolution, Bracetti was imprisoned in Arecibo along with the opposite survivors, however was later released. Capetillo’s view of the function of ladies makes her a vital determine within the history of Puerto Rican feminism. For her, women’s battle for equal rights was no completely different from the fight for workers’ rights since schooling was on the middle of any social transformation. This perception distinguished Capetillo from different suffragists in Puerto Rico who linked the demands for women’s suffrage to a professional middle class. Capetillo, influenced by anarchist perception within the ineffectiveness of voting, concentrated her efforts on organizing strikes and disseminating propaganda.” (Matos Rodríguez, xx). Born in 1879, Luisa Capetillo was an organizer and activist, principally known for her contributions to the labor and anarchist movements in Puerto Rico. Although she was raised by relatively liberal mother and father, Capetillo’s first encounters with labor unions came when she labored as a guide reader at a tobacco company after the Spanish-American War in Puerto Rico. She began writing opinion essays during that time, criticizing the labor situations tobacco staff had been uncovered to and advocating for women’s rights.

The island, which depended on an agricultural economic system, had an illiteracy price of over 80% at the beginning of the 19th century. The first library in Puerto Rico was established in 1642, in the Convent of San Francisco, entry to its books was restricted to those who belonged to the spiritual order. The solely women who had entry to the libraries and who could afford books have been the wives and daughters of Spanish government officials or wealthy land homeowners. Those who have been poor had to resort to oral story-telling in what are traditionally identified in Puerto Rico as Coplas and Decimas.

After World War II, the Armed Forces of the United States lowered their navy personnel. This reduction additionally utilized to the ladies’s military auxiliary units such because the Women’s Army Corps, The Navy’s WAVES and the WASP . However, several conflicts such as the Korean War and the Vietnam War produced a requirement for the companies of those ladies. In 1944, the Army sent recruiters to the island to recruit not extra than 200 ladies for the Women’s Army Corps . Over 1,000 functions had been obtained for the unit which was to be composed of only 200 girls. The Puerto Rican WAC unit, Company 6, 2nd Battalion, 21st Regiment of the Women’s Army Auxiliary Corps, a segregated Hispanic unit, was assigned to the Port of Embarkation of New York City, after their primary coaching at Fort Oglethorpe, Georgia. They were assigned to work in military places of work which planned the cargo of troops all over the world.
